Abstract

The utility model relates to the technical field of ink stirring equipment and discloses environment-friendly ink stirring and blending equipment which comprises a box body, wherein a base is fixedly connected to the middle position of one side of the upper end of the box body, an electric lifting rod is fixedly connected to the middle position of the upper end of the base, an upper fixing seat is fixedly connected to the output end of the electric lifting rod, and a second partition plate is fixedly arranged at the middle position of the inner part of the box body. According to the environment-friendly ink stirring and blending equipment, through the high-efficiency stirring structure, the stirring efficiency of the device on ink can be greatly improved through the stirring screw rod which rotates in a rotary fit manner of the cylinder body, and through the adjustable anti-adhesion structure, the device can carry out adaptive anti-adhesion operation on the cylinders with different sizes through the adjustable scraping plate structure.

Description

Environment-friendly printing ink stirring and blending equipment
Technical Field
The utility model relates to the technical field of ink stirring equipment, in particular to environment-friendly ink stirring and blending equipment.
Background
The environment-friendly ink is an important material for printing, and comprises a main component and an auxiliary component, wherein the main component and the auxiliary component are required to be uniformly mixed to form viscous colloidal fluid. The mixing is mainly carried out by a stirrer.
When the existing environment-friendly ink stirring equipment is actually used, certain use defects generally exist, and when the ink in the cylinders with different sizes is stirred, the equipment is difficult to process the ink adhered on the cylinder walls with different sizes due to the different cylinders, so that the actual stirring quality of the ink is influenced, and therefore, the environment-friendly ink stirring and blending equipment is provided by the person skilled in the art to solve the problems in the background art.

The utility model has the following beneficial effects:
1. according to the utility model, the high-efficiency stirring structure of the device is formed by the stirring motor, the stirring rod, the stirring screw, the servo motor, the rotating plate, the shell and the electric ejector rods, in the structure, the plurality of electric ejector rods can be arranged to control the ejection of the output ends, the cylinder body arranged on the rotating plate is fixed, the arranged servo motor conveniently drives the rotating plate and the cylinder body to rotate, the stirring motor conveniently drives the stirring rod and the stirring screw to rotate, the mixed printing ink in the cylinder body can be stirred efficiently, and the stirring efficiency of the device on the printing ink can be greatly improved through the stirring screw which rotates in a rotating fit manner of the cylinder body.
2. According to the utility model, the electric sliding rail, the electric sliding block, the mounting rod, the scraping plate and the guide plate are arranged to form the adjustable anti-adhesion structure of the device, in the structure, the electric sliding rail is matched with the electric sliding block, the scraping plate on one side of the mounting rod can be controlled according to different types of the cylinder, the scraping plate can be always attached to the inner wall of the cylinder by adjusting the position of the mounting rod, the ink can be prevented from being adhered to the inner wall of the cylinder when the ink is stirred conveniently, the guide plate is matched with the through groove formed in the guide plate, the stirring efficiency of the ink can be further improved, and the whole structure design is adopted, so that the device can carry out adaptive anti-adhesion operation on the cylinders with different sizes through the arranged adjustable scraping plate structure.
